Though both rna and dna contain the nitrogenous bases adenine, guanine and cytosine, rna contains the nitrogenous base uracil instead of thymine

Uracil pairs with adenine in rna, just as thymine pairs with adenine in dna There are only five different nitrogenous bases found in all nucleic acids Uracil and thymine have very similar structures
Uracil is an unmethylated form of thymine.

Ribose has a hydroxyl group at the 2′ carbon, unlike deoxyribose, which has only a hydrogen atom (figure 4) The difference between the ribose found in rna and the deoxyribose found in dna is that ribose has a hydroxyl group at the 2′ carbon rna nucleotides contain the nitrogenous bases adenine, cytosine, and guanine.
The nitrogen containing base that is found only in rna is uracil
It takes the place of thymine in dna The only variation in each nucleotide is the identity of the nitrogenous base The figure above shows one example of a nitrogenous base, called adenine
